What is triggerfish fishing in Pensacola all about?
Triggerfish are a highly sought-after species among anglers in Pensacola, known for their distinctive appearance and delicious flesh. These bottom-dwelling fish inhabit the reefs, wrecks, and rocky outcroppings in the offshore waters of the Gulf of Mexico, including areas near Pensacola, making them a popular target for both inshore and offshore fishing enthusiasts. Triggerfish are characterized by their unique body shape, with elongated dorsal and anal fins, and vibrant coloration, making them a visually striking catch. With their strong jaws and tenacious fights, triggerfish provide anglers with thrilling battles and rewarding catches, whether bottom fishing over structure or jigging in deep waters.
Pensacola offers anglers prime opportunities to target triggerfish throughout the year, with peak seasons typically occurring during the warmer months. During the spring and summer months, when water temperatures rise and offshore currents become more active, triggerfish are often found in abundance in the deeper offshore waters near Pensacola. Anglers typically target triggerfish while bottom fishing over reefs, wrecks, and underwater structures using light tackle and small baits such as shrimp, squid, or cut bait. The spring and summer seasons provide anglers with optimal conditions for targeting these prized fish and enjoying productive fishing outings.
One of the key attractions of triggerfish fishing in Pensacola is the opportunity to utilize a variety of techniques to target these elusive fish. In addition to bottom fishing, anglers can also target triggerfish by drifting with live bait or casting with small jigs or lures. Triggerfish are known for their voracious appetites and often strike at a variety of offerings, providing anglers with plenty of opportunities to hook into them. With its combination of technique, strategy, and sheer determination, triggerfish fishing in Pensacola promises anglers an unforgettable offshore fishing experience.
What are the most popular months to fish for triggerfish fishing in Pensacola?
In Pensacola, triggerfish seasons typically coincide with warmer months, particularly during the spring and summer. These seasons provide optimal conditions for targeting triggerfish as water temperatures rise and offshore currents become more active. Triggerfish are known to migrate closer to the coastline during this time, making them more accessible to anglers venturing into the offshore waters near Pensacola. Spring and summer are considered prime seasons for pursuing triggerfish, with increased activity and abundance observed during these periods.
Spring marks the beginning of the triggerfish season in Pensacola, with anglers gearing up to target these prized fish as temperatures warm up. As baitfish populations increase and offshore currents become more active, triggerfish become more active and start moving into shallower waters. Anglers often encounter triggerfish while bottom fishing over reefs, wrecks, and underwater structures using light tackle and small baits such as shrimp, squid, or cut bait. The spring season offers anglers favorable conditions for targeting triggerfish and enjoying the thrill of hooking into these elusive bottom-dwellers.
The triggerfish season in Pensacola reaches its peak during the summer months, providing anglers with optimal opportunities for offshore fishing. With warmer water temperatures and abundant baitfish populations, triggerfish are often found in large numbers in the deeper offshore waters of the Gulf of Mexico near Pensacola. Anglers typically venture out to deeper waters, where they can target triggerfish while bottom fishing over reefs, wrecks, and underwater structures. The summer season offers anglers ample opportunities to pursue triggerfish and enjoy productive fishing outings in the waters of Pensacola.
What techniques are popular for catching triggerfish in Pensacola?
Triggerfish fishing in Pensacola requires anglers to employ specialized techniques to effectively target these elusive bottom-dwelling fish. One commonly used technique is bottom fishing over reefs, wrecks, and rocky outcroppings in the offshore waters near Pensacola. Anglers typically use light tackle and small baits such as shrimp, squid, or cut bait to entice triggerfish into biting. By anchoring or drifting over productive fishing spots and presenting baits near the ocean floor, anglers can effectively target triggerfish and capitalize on their feeding habits.
Another successful technique for targeting triggerfish in Pensacola is drifting with live bait. Anglers deploy small live baits such as shrimp or small fish and allow them to drift naturally with the current over areas where triggerfish are known to congregate. This method allows anglers to cover a large area of water and present baits in a natural and enticing manner, increasing their chances of enticing triggerfish into striking. Drifting with live bait can be particularly effective when targeting triggerfish over reefs, wrecks, and underwater structures where these fish are commonly found.
Additionally, anglers can target triggerfish by casting with small jigs or lures. This method is effective for targeting triggerfish in shallower waters or areas with rocky terrain where traditional bottom fishing techniques may be challenging. Anglers cast their jigs or lures near structure and employ a slow, steady retrieve to mimic the movements of baitfish. Triggerfish are known for their curious nature and may be attracted to the movement and vibration of the artificial lures, providing anglers with opportunities to hook into these prized fish. With its combination of technique, strategy, and patience, triggerfish fishing in Pensacola offers anglers an exciting and rewarding offshore fishing experience.
What other species are popular in Pensacola?
Aside from triggerfish, Pensacola offers anglers a diverse range of species to target, ensuring there's always an exciting fishing adventure to be had. One popular catch is the red snapper, renowned for its vibrant colors and delicious fillets. These bottom-dwelling fish are abundant in the reefs, wrecks, and rocky outcroppings off the coast of Pensacola, providing anglers with thrilling battles and satisfying catches. With their sharp teeth and tenacious fights, red snapper make for an exhilarating fishing experience, whether using live bait, cut bait, or artificial lures to entice them into biting.
Another sought-after species in Pensacola is the gag grouper, prized for its size, strength, and challenging fights. These bottom-dwelling fish inhabit the offshore waters of the Gulf of Mexico, including areas near Pensacola, making them a favorite target for offshore anglers. Gag grouper are known for their aggressive feeding habits and often strike at a variety of offerings, providing anglers with thrilling battles and memorable catches. Whether bottom fishing over wrecks and reefs or jigging in deep waters, targeting gag grouper in Pensacola promises anglers an exhilarating offshore fishing experience.
For anglers seeking inshore action, Pensacola offers opportunities to target species such as speckled trout, redfish, and flounder. These popular inshore species inhabit the bays, estuaries, and marshes surrounding Pensacola, providing anglers with a variety of fishing opportunities. Whether casting with artificial lures, drifting with live bait, or fly fishing in shallow waters, anglers can enjoy exciting catches and memorable outings targeting these prized inshore species. With its diverse range of fishing opportunities, Pensacola promises anglers an unforgettable fishing experience regardless of their preferred target species.
